网络管理员在日常工作中,网页制作是一项重要的技能,尤其在网络技术高速发展的今天,对网页的创建、维护和优化显得尤为重要。本篇内容主要针对网络管理员在网页制作方面的考试知识点进行了总结,旨在帮助网络管理员提升这方面的能力。
1. HTML基础:HTML(HyperText Markup Language)是网页制作的基础语言,用于构建网页的结构。网络管理员需要了解基本的HTML标签,如`<html>`, `<head>`, `<body>`, `<title>`等,以及如何使用`<div>`, `<p>`, `<img>`, `<a>`等标签来组织内容和创建链接。
2. CSS样式:CSS(Cascading Style Sheets)用于控制网页的样式和布局。网络管理员应掌握盒模型、定位(positioning)、浮动(floating)、响应式设计(responsive design)等相关概念,以及如何使用选择器来定制元素的样式。
3. JavaScript:JavaScript是一种客户端脚本语言,常用于实现网页的交互功能。网络管理员需要了解变量、函数、条件语句、循环等基本语法,以及DOM(Document Object Model)操作,如元素的选择、添加、删除和属性修改。
4. 网页框架和库:现代网页开发中,常常会使用Bootstrap、Vue.js、React.js等前端框架或库,它们能简化网页制作过程,提高效率。网络管理员需了解这些框架的基本用法和优势。
5. 网页优化:网络管理员应关注网页加载速度和用户体验,因此需要掌握图片压缩、代码精简、缓存利用等优化策略,以及SEO(Search Engine Optimization)基础知识,以提升网页在搜索引擎中的排名。
6. 安全性:网络安全是网络管理员的重要职责之一。在网页制作中,需考虑XSS(Cross-Site Scripting)和CSRF(Cross-Site Request Forgery)等攻击,了解如何通过验证、编码和安全设置来防止这些威胁。
7. 版本控制:使用Git等版本控制系统管理网页源代码是现代开发的标准流程,网络管理员需熟悉版本控制的概念和基本操作,以便团队协作和历史追踪。
8. 响应式设计:随着移动设备的普及,响应式设计成为必需。网络管理员应掌握如何根据屏幕尺寸和设备类型调整网页布局,确保在不同设备上都能良好显示。
9. 测试与调试:良好的测试习惯是保证网页质量的关键。网络管理员需学会使用浏览器开发者工具进行问题定位和修复,同时理解不同浏览器之间的兼容性问题。
10. W3C标准与验证:遵循W3C标准的HTML和CSS可以确保网页在各种环境下的正确解析。网络管理员应熟悉W3C验证工具,以检查并修正代码错误。
以上内容涵盖了网络管理员在网页制作方面可能遇到的大部分考试知识点,通过深入学习和实践,网络管理员能够更好地应对工作中的挑战,提供更高质量的网页服务。